Assessing Wall Surface Condition



Before you grab your paintbrush, take a minute to evaluate your wall surfaces' condition. Look for any type of noticeable damages like fractures, holes, or peeling paint. These flaws can influence just how the paint adheres and looks as soon as it's dry. If you notice any kind of significant damages, you'll require to prioritize repairs prior to diving into painting.

Look very closely at the appearance of your walls. Is the surface smooth, or exists texture that might need special factor to consider? Smooth wall surfaces usually require less preparation, while textured surface areas may require even more time to paint evenly.

Likewise, take into consideration the previous paint job. If the old paint is glossy, it mightn't allow new paint to stick effectively. You'll would like to know if your wall surfaces have been repainted with oil-based or water-based paint, as this can impact your selection of primer or paint.

Finally, remember of any wetness issues. If you see indications of water damages or mold, address these troubles promptly to avoid further complications.

Cleansing the Surface



Once you have actually assessed the condition of your walls, the next step is cleansing the surface area. Begin by gathering your products: a pail, warm water, a light cleaning agent, a sponge or towel, and a scrub brush for tougher spots.

Begin on top edge of the wall and work your method down. Mix the cleaning agent with cozy water in your container, then dip the sponge or towel right into the remedy. Wring it out to prevent extreme dampness on the walls.



As you cleanse, pay attention to locations that may've accumulated dust, grease, or finger prints. For stubborn discolorations, make use of the scrub brush delicately to avoid damaging the paint beneath. Rinse your sponge or towel often in clean water to prevent spreading out dust around.

After cleaning, it's vital to clean the walls with a moist towel to get rid of any type of soap deposit. This step guarantees a smooth surface for the new paint to abide by.

Permit the wall surfaces to completely dry entirely before moving on to the following prep work actions. This extensive cleansing procedure will certainly help develop a fresh canvas for your paint job, making sure the very best outcomes.

Patching and Priming



Patching and priming are important steps in preparing your walls for a fresh layer of paint. Initially, evaluate your walls for any kind of openings, fractures, or imperfections. Utilize a high-quality spackling substance or patching paste to fill these locations.

Apply the substance with a putty blade, smoothing it out so it's flush with the bordering surface area. Permit it to dry completely, and afterwards sand it lightly until it's smooth and also.

When you have actually covered whatever, it's time to prime. Primer helps secure the covered locations, making sure the paint adheres correctly and gives an uniform surface. Choose a guide appropriate for your wall surface type and the paint you'll be utilizing.

Use the primer using a roller for bigger areas and a brush for edges and sides. If your patched areas are dramatically huge or permeable, you could want to apply a second coat of guide after the very first one dries.

After priming, allowed whatever completely dry thoroughly before proceeding to paint. This prep work will not just boost the look of your wall surfaces yet additionally lengthen the life of your paint task.
